Questions & Answers about Навичка корисна.
Why is there no word for is in Навичка корисна?
In Ukrainian, the verb to be is usually omitted in the present tense in simple statements like this.
So:
Навичка корисна
literally: Skill useful
natural English: A skill is useful or The skill is useful
This is completely normal Ukrainian, not an incomplete sentence.
Why is it корисна, not корисний?
Because Ukrainian adjectives must agree with the noun they describe in gender, number, and case.
Навичка is:
- feminine
- singular
- nominative
So the adjective must also be:
- feminine
- singular
- nominative
That gives корисна.
Compare:
- корисний = masculine
- корисна = feminine
- корисне = neuter
- корисні = plural
How do I know that навичка is feminine?
A very common sign of a feminine noun in Ukrainian is the ending -а or -я in the dictionary form.
So навичка is feminine.
That is why it pairs with feminine forms like:
- корисна
- нова
- важлива
For example:
- Нова навичка
- Важлива навичка
What case is навичка in here?
It is in the nominative singular.
Why? Because it is the subject of the sentence: the thing being talked about.
Also, this is the dictionary form of the noun, so if you look up навичка in a dictionary, this is the form you will find.
Is корисна an adjective here, or something else?
It is an adjective.
Even though in English we say is useful, in Ukrainian the adjective can stand directly after the noun in this kind of sentence:
Навичка корисна = The skill is useful
So корисна is still an adjective, just used as the predicate of the sentence.
A learner might confuse it with корисно, but that is different:
- корисна agrees with a feminine noun
- корисно is used in other structures, for example Це корисно = This is useful
So Навичка корисно would be incorrect.
Does навичка mean skill or habit?
It means skill.
This is an important distinction because навичка looks similar to звичка, which means habit.
So:
- навичка = skill
- звичка = habit
For an English speaker, this is a very common mix-up.
Does Навичка корисна mean A skill is useful or The skill is useful?
It can mean either one, depending on context.
Ukrainian does not have articles like English a and the, so the sentence itself does not mark that distinction.
Depending on the situation, it could be understood as:
- A skill is useful
- The skill is useful
- This skill is useful if the context already makes that clear
If you want to be more specific, Ukrainian can add words like:
- ця навичка = this skill
- та навичка = that skill
Is the word order fixed? What is the difference between Навичка корисна and Корисна навичка?
Word order in Ukrainian is fairly flexible, but these two forms are usually understood differently:
Навичка корисна = The skill is useful
This is a full sentence.Корисна навичка = a useful skill
This is usually just a noun phrase, not a full sentence.
So the same two words can form either:
- a sentence, or
- a descriptive phrase
depending on the order and context.
How is Навичка корисна pronounced?
A rough pronunciation is:
NA-vych-ka ko-RYS-na
A few helpful points:
- ч sounds like ch in church
- ш is not present here, so do not make it sound like sh
- Ukrainian и is not the same as English ee; it is shorter and more central
- the stress is on НА in навичка and on РИС in корисна
So say it roughly as:
NA-vych-ka ko-RYS-na
How would this change in the plural or with a different noun gender?
The adjective changes to match the noun.
Examples:
Навички корисні = Skills are useful
plural noun → plural adjectiveМетод корисний = The method is useful
masculine noun → masculine adjectiveЗавдання корисне = The task is useful
neuter noun → neuter adjective
So the pattern is:
- feminine: корисна
- masculine: корисний
- neuter: корисне
- plural: корисні
